Director, Corporate Communications

at Humana in Springfield, Illinois, United States

Job Description

Become a part of our caring community and help us put health first

As Director, Corporate Communications you will oversee the communications strategy for IT and act as a trusted advisor to our Chief Information Officer, as well as other executives within IT, HR, and Finance, including the Chief Financial Officer. You will serve on the Corporate Communications lead team and manage a team of communications professionals. Together with your team, you collaborate across business functions to develop compelling communications strategies and content that engage and inform our employees.

Key Responsibilities

+ Collaborate with senior leaders across key corporate functions – including IT, Finance, HR and others – to develop and execute strategic communications plans that support and align transformative projects and enterprise-wide programs.

+ Oversee the creation of internal communications deliverables, including scripts, messaging, events and presentations for executives.

+ Cultivate and maintain relationships with executive business partners, building trust and efficiency.

+ Advise executives on strategic communications and issues management, collaborating closely with internal partners and external communicators.

+ Develop creative multimedia content and compelling storytelling packages that reinforce Humana’s brand, culture and customer-centric approach.

+ Leverage data and analytics to inform and adjust strategy and implementation.

+ Lead an expanded team of communicators professionals.

Skillset Needed:

+ Passion for emerging technology and enthusiasm for engaging, interactive communications.

+ Ability to work under tight deadlines, multitask and deliver quality work under pressure.

+ Exceptional written communications skills and deep experience as a content creator.

+ Proactive, flexible and always seeking improvement and positive change.

+ Ability to use discretion and possess exceptional judgement.

+ Foster an open, inclusive and diverse community at Humana.

Use your skills to make an impact

Required Qualifications

+ Bachelor’s degree in communications, public relations or related field.

+ 10+ years of employee communications and change management experience with proven expertise in developing communications strategies that drive results.

+ Adept at use of data and analytics.

+ Demonstrated ability to independently plan, lead and implement multimedia comms projects.

+ Prior experience in using advanced skills in O365 suite, including Teams and SharePoint.

?Work at Home Statement

To ensure Home or Hybrid Home/Office employees’ ability to work effectively, the self-provided internet service of Home or Hybrid Home/Office employees must meet the following criteria:

At minimum, a download speed of 25 Mbps and an upload speed of 10 Mbps is recommended; wireless, wired cable or DSL connection is suggested

Satellite, cellular and microwave connection can be used only if approved by leadership

Employees who live and work from Home in the state of California, Illinois, Montana, or South Dakota will be provided a bi-weekly payment for their internet expense.

Humana will provide Home or Hybrid Home/Office employees with telephone equipment appropriate to meet the business requirements for their position/job.

Work from a dedicated space lacking ongoing interruptions to protect member PHI / HIPAA information
